Nov 12, 2022 · Blue-chip artwork refers to art created by a group of artists with a history of creating art that increases in value. They are well-known in the art world and have a solid reputation. Blue-chip artists can include artists who are both actively creating artwork and retired artists, as well as artists who are alive and artists who are dead. In fact, art is largely illiquid except at the blue-chip art level, but even at the blue-chip level, selling is an art and a science. That’s because of the market itself. Gallerists are highly reluctant to sell a piece they’ve already sold, especially if they have new art by the same artist—they can make more money selling recent works.

Date Museum City Name Notes April 2006 - …Blue-chip contemporary art has a low correlation to traditional markets, like the bond or stock market. A 2022 CitiBank report indicated that the correlations between blue chip art and any other asset class are weakly positive or close to zero. Masterworks teamed up with Business Insider to highlight nine of the biggest value gains in art auction history, showing that investing in fine art by blue-chip artists — art by artists... 2019 lincoln nautilus black labelqualcomm stoc Apr 3, 2022 · Oliver Gingold, a Dow Jones employee, coined the term “blue chip” in 1923 to define a highly valued stock. This “blue chip” referred to casino chips, the blue ones being the most valuable. Similarly, blue chip art is created by the world’s most coveted artists and sells at auctions for hundreds of thousands if not millions of dollars. 15 Kas 2021 ...
